Address Book Sync iCloud

I have an Exchange subscribed address book and On My Mac in Address Book - so 2 address books - when I choose to enable iCloud - does it only sync my On My Mac address book or does it also drag my Exchange subscribed address book to the cloud?


I really would like to get rid of the Exchange address book - it's over 1200 contacts - but I cannot find the best way to import it into Address Book that does not screw up all of the data.

Save your Outlook address book to a comma-separated plain text spread sheet, and OS X's Address Book application (which Mail uses for contacts management) can import them with nary a hiccup.
